When this happensTriggers
A trigger is an event that starts a workflow.
Triggers when someone unsubscribes from a webinar.
Triggers when someone subscribes to a webinar.
Triggers when a viewer passes the assessment for a webinar.
Triggers after someone watches a live or automated webinar at the scheduled time (replays and on-demand webinars are excluded).
Triggers when someone is watching a replay.
Triggers when a live viewer stops watching a webinar.

Webinargeek is a comprehensive platform designed to facilitate the creation, management, and delivery of webinars. It offers a range of features to enhance audience engagement, track performance, and ensure seamless communication during live events. With tools for registration, interaction, and analytics, Webinargeek is ideal for businesses and educators looking to connect with their audience through webinars.

Learn moreSign up for a free viaSocket account, then authorize both your Webinargeek and WhatConvert accounts. From there, pick a trigger in one app and an action in the other. Your first workflow can be live in under five minutes.
Yes. viaSocket uses instant triggers where available, so data moves between Webinargeek and WhatConvert as soon as the event happens. Scheduled polling triggers run at a maximum interval of 15 minutes.
Yes. You can map specific fields, apply filters to skip records that do not match your conditions, and transform values before they reach WhatConvert. No coding required.
Yes. You can set up a workflow where Webinargeek triggers actions in WhatConvert, and a separate workflow where WhatConvert triggers actions in Webinargeek. Both run independently and in real time.
viaSocket logs every run so you can see exactly what succeeded and what failed. Failed tasks can be retried from the dashboard without re-configuring the workflow.
Yes, there is a free plan that covers basic workflows between Webinargeek and WhatConvert. Paid plans unlock higher task limits, faster polling, and advanced features like multi-step workflows and conditional logic.
No. The entire Webinargeek and WhatConvert integration is built through a visual, point-and-click interface. Code blocks are available if you want them, but they are never required.
